Ember is the UK’s first fully electric intercity coach company and is expanding its operations in Fort William as part of its growing Scotland-wide network.

This role offers the chance to join a forward-looking transport operator focused on high-quality customer service, modern vehicles, and a cleaner, more sustainable future for public transport.
